Abstract
The utility model is related to a kind of pump, including left end cap, pump body and right end cap, and air admission hole and the steam vent communicated with air admission hole are provided with pump body, and lubricating cup is connected with described pump body, it is characterised in that:Described left end cap includes the base, middle shell and the upper lid that are sequentially connected, described upper lid includes the base portion with through hole, the end of the base portion is connected with basal disc, the end of the basal disc is provided with conduction cylinder, the end of conduction cylinder is connected with the first crimp band, the bore for conducting cylinder is gradually increased from basal disc toward the first crimp band direction, described middle shell includes the second crimp band and the curved portions being connected with the second crimp band, described base includes the 3rd crimp band and the 3rd crimp band transport tube for connecting and the bottom being connected with transport tube, and transmission hole is provided with the middle part of the bottom;The utility model is:The upper lid of left end cap, when being extruded by external force, is effectively undertaken pressure dissipation by split type connection, it is ensured that the bulk strength of left end cap.

As shown in Fig. 3-Fig. 4, in the utility model specific embodiment, the air inlet side of described air admission hole was provided with
Strainer body, filtering dictyosome 2 is folded and forms some strip wire sides, and two neighboring strip wire side is oppositely arranged, two neighboring strip-shaped net
The handing-over seam in face sequentially forms crest and trough;Fixed end face 3, the mistake are respectively provided with the both ends of the filtering dictyosome 2
Strainer body 2 includes the first wire side 2-1 and the second wire side 2-2, and cavity 4 is formed between the first wire side 2-1 and the second wire side 2-2,
The both ends of the filtering dictyosome are respectively provided with fixed end face, set active between the first described wire side and the second wire side
Charcoal.
By using above-mentioned technical proposal, wherein effectively in air inlet side by the filtering dust in air, it is ensured that pure
Gas enter in pump body, it is ensured that the work of pump is smooth, prevents to block in pump body, can meet job requirement, wherein
Activated carbon finally can play a part of to adsorb dust in air together.
